![]() Hippothestrowl, .docx is a file type used by Word 2007 and newer. It's like the .doc file type, but the document itself is compatible with Word 2007 and 2010's individual special features and not with older versions of Word and some other word processing programs. DocX is a document sharing program designed and used by FFN. They are entirely different. It sounds like your file is either corrupted or saved in a file type that is incompatible with FictionPress' document manager system. Try resaving the document as a different file type (.rtf, .html, .txt, .odt, etc.) and maybe that will solve the problem. 1/11/2012 . Edited 1/11/2012 #193 |

![]() I'm wondering, how do you change your password on fanfiction? It's kinda urgent, I accidentally left my password somewhere and my sis got it and I'm not sure what she's going to do.... T^T 1/11/2012 #195 |
![]() You're welcome~ I'm wondering, how do you change your password on fanfiction? It's kinda urgent, I accidentally left my password somewhere and my sis got it and I'm not sure what she's going to do.... T^T Go to the Account tab when you log in, go to Settings, find Password in the table, and press edit. I believe you have to type in your current password once and your new password twice. Passwords should be something that is easy for you to remember but hard for people to figure out. You should also NEVER write your passwords down or give them out to anyone. 1/11/2012 .
